a 			{color:#CCCCCC; font-weight:normal;} a:link		{color:#FF9;} a:visited	{color:#FFCC00;} a:hover		{color:#FF9;			text-decoration:underline;			}a:active	{color:#FFCC00;} .banner {font-size:12pt;		font-family:Helvetica, Trebuchet MS, verdana, arial;		color: #FFFFFF;		}.title{font-size:16pt;	font-weight:bold;	}/*Font for the category title in the top bar beside the main title*/.subtitle{font-size:16pt;	font-weight:bold;	color: #FFCC00;	}/* Body definitions for the photo pages*/.bodytag{ color:FFFFFF; 	 	  background-color:#74685a;		  font-family:Helvetica, Trebuchet MS, verdana, arial;	 	  font-size:10pt;		  text-decoration:none;		}.category{ color:#FFCC00;	 	  font-size:14pt;		  font-weight:bold;		  text-decoration:none;		 }.version{font-size:11pt;}.copyright{font-size:11pt;		   font-family:Helvetica, Trebuchet MS, verdana, arial;		   margin-top: 5px;}